Quantum annealing functions as a specialised computational method that mimics innate physical dynamics to identify ideal solutions to complex scenarios, drawing motivation from the manner materials reach their most reduced power states when cooled down slowly. This methodology leverages quantum mechanical results to explore solution finding landscapes more successfully than conventional techniques, potentially avoiding regional minima that hold standard approaches. The journey starts with quantum systems in superposition states, where several possible solutions exist at once, gradually advancing in the direction of configurations that represent best possible or near-optimal answers. The methodology shows specific prospect for issues that can be mapped onto energy minimisation structures, where the aim includes uncovering the configuration with the least feasible energy state, as demonstrated by D-Wave Quantum Annealing development.

Modern computational hurdles often comprise optimization problems that require identifying the optimal answer from a vast set of feasible setups, a task that can overwhelm including the greatest efficient conventional computational systems. These problems arise in diverse fields, from route strategizing for delivery motor vehicles to portfolio administration in financial markets, where the total of variables and restrictions can increase dramatically. Established formulas address these hurdles via methodical exploration or estimation techniques, yet countless real-world scenarios involve such intricacy that classical methods become infeasible within sensible periods. The mathematical structure used to define these problems frequently include seeking universal minima or peaks within multidimensional solution spaces, where local optima can snare traditional methods.

The QUBO model introduces a mathematical framework that restructures complex optimisation issues into a comprehensible an accepted format ideal for tailored computational methodologies. This quadratic open binary optimisation model converts problems entailing various variables and limits into expressions utilizing binary variables, establishing a unified method for solving wide-ranging computational challenges. The elegance of this methodology centers on its ability to depict apparently disparate situations via an universal mathematical language, enabling the creation of generalized solution finding approaches.
